## DocCheck Linter

All pull requests at Verrow run DocCheck, which flags missing docstrings, stale examples, and broken internal links. As a reviewer, treat DocCheck warnings as blocking unless the author tags the exception label with justification. False positives happen most often on generated files; add those paths to the ignore manifest rather than suppressing inline. Questions about rule configuration go to the docs tooling maintainers.

escalation mailbox, kaweg-kahif: druwyn.sordor@nelvroworks.corp

**Ticket: Digest emails firing at wrong hour for Mailloft users**

Hey folks — welcome aboard! Quick one: the batch email digest scheduler in Mailloft is ignoring user timezone prefs and sending everything at 09:00 UTC. Looks like the cron shim in the digest worker never reads the profile offset. Repro steps are in the wiki under Scheduling. The token below points to the failing worker build.

pipeline stamp: htk4_66df

# Yes, a longer window means stale pages linger, but it also stops an attacker
# (or an overeager webhook) from hammering the builder with one-character edits.
# We cap queued triggers per source repo, and every coalesced rebuild is logged
# with its input digest, so provenance stays auditable. Don't lower this below
# 500 without pinging the infra crew first. The reference build token for the
# audited baseline appears on the next line.

session token of kahag-bawip = htk6_729d08